Unfasten definitions

Webster's 1828 Dictionary

UNF'ASTEN, v.t. To loose; to unfix; to unbind; to untie.

WordNet (r) 3.0 (2005)

v
1: cause to become undone; "unfasten your belt" [ant: fasten, fix, secure]
2: become undone or untied; "The shoelaces unfastened" [ant: fasten]

Merriam Webster's

transitive verb Date: 14th century to make loose: as a. unpin, unbuckle b. undo <unfasten a button> c. detach <unfasten a boat from its moorings>

Oxford Reference Dictionary

v. 1 tr. & intr. make or become loose. 2 tr. open the fastening(s) of. 3 tr. detach.

Webster's 1913 Dictionary

Unfasten Un*fas"ten, v. t. [1st pref. un- + fasten.] To loose; to unfix; to unbind; to untie.

Collin's Cobuild Dictionary

(unfastens, unfastening, unfastened) If you unfasten something that is closed, tied, or held together, or if you unfasten the thing holding it, you loosen or remove the thing holding it. When Ted was six we decided that he needed to know how to fasten and unfasten his seat belt... Reaching down, he unfastened the latch on the gate... He once emerged from the toilets with his flies unfastened. = undo ? fasten VERB: V n, V n, V-ed

Soule's Dictionary of English Synonyms

v. a. Loose, unloose, untie, unbind, unclasp, unlace, undo, unfix.
